Bachelor’s degree or equivalent practical experience.
8 years of experience in software development.
7 years of experience with distributed systems and building large-scale data platforms.
7 years of experience leading technical project strategy, ML design, and working with ML infrastructure (e.g., model deployment, model evaluation, data processing, debugging, fine tuning).
5 years of experience in embedding generation techniques and models (e.g., text, image, and audio).
Preferred qualifications:
Master’s degree or PhD in Engineering, Computer Science, Machine Learning or a related technical field.
5 years of experience in a technical leadership role leading project teams and setting technical direction.
Experience in designing and implementing vector search and similarity search systems at scale (e.g., using technologies like ScaNN, Faiss, or HNSW).
Experience with cloud storage services and distributed file systems.
Experience building and launching AI-powered platforms or features.